We are seeking a skilled and reliable Industrial Maintenance Technician to support the operation, maintenance, and repair of industrial equipment and facility systems. This position is responsible for troubleshooting and servicing mechanical, electrical, and CNC machinery, with a strong focus on interpreting electrical schematics and working with both relay-based and PLC-driven controls. Additional responsibilities include performing preventive maintenance, supporting building infrastructure repairs, and ensuring compliance with OSHA and company safety standards.
The ideal candidate will possess strong technical aptitude, attention to detail, and the ability to work independently in a fast-paced industrial environment.
